Power Down for the Planet Video Challenge Winners

Monday, May 4, 2009 |
We are excited to announce the winning entries for the Power Down for the Planet Video Challenge. The contest was competitive with many great submissions that highlighted the Climate Savers Computing mission.

The Grand Prize was won by team ArcaneMind. The team wins $5,000 and one HP TouchSmart tx2z laptop for each team member.



The Grand Student Prize was submitted by team Tiger P.R.I.D.E. Connection from Jackson State University. The team wins $5,000 and each team member receives one 2009 Specialized Globe Vienna Deluxe 1 bike powered by Specialized and one license for Microsoft Expression Studio.

The Power Down for the Planet Video Challenge was a related competition under the Power Down for the Planet Challenge that brought eco-conscious students and campus communities together in a movement to reduce the energy consumption of computers. Students, staff and faculty at participating universities joined the challenge by pledging their support to adopt green computing practices.

The University of Maine at Farmington won the first Power Down for the Planet Challenge with more than 24 percent of its campus community pledging to commit to sustainable computing practices. The University of Iowa also received honorable mention for garnering the highest number of campus-wide pledges with 6,013.
